The Mediterranean Poker Open is currently underway at the Merit Royal Diamond Hotel and Casino, North Cyprus. Vadzim Godzdanker from Belarus won Event #1, $1,100 MPP Open, by defeating Alessio Isaia in the heads-up. He received $150,000, for his victory.

Godzdanker won a side event at EPT Sochi in 2020 and is also a regular player at Casino Sochi. Additionally, he loves playing in his home city of Minsk. Talking about his plans, Godzdanker said he had no plans of coming to North Cyprus, but he changed his mind after a group of friends convinced him to visit.

The champion said he loved his time and enjoyed the food at the Merit Royal Diamond Resort. The Belarusian was attracted by the scenery, beautiful mountains, and sea and said he plans to come back again and again.

 

Final Table Results

Place Name Country Prize
1 Vadzim Godzdanker Belarus $150,000
2 Alessio Isaia Italy $94,000
3 Selahaddin Bedir Turkey $63,000
4 Ben Hershkovich Israel $46,000
5 Frederick Anastasiades Cyprus $35,000
6 Eleftherios Sinnos Cyprus $28,000
7 Timur Margolin Israel $23,000
8 Raoul Iancovici Romania $18,000
9 Iosebi Laperashvili Georgia $14,000

 

Final Table Action

Iosebi Laperashvii became the first victim of elimination after losing to Timur Margolin. Laperashvii called when Margolin moved all in with the middle pair. Laperashvii received $14,000 for his ninth place. Raoul Iancovici started the day as short-stacked. He lost to Selahaddin when he moved all in with King-High against the pocket aces of Bedir. Iancovici cashed $18,000 for his eighth place.

Finishing in seventh place was Timur Margolin of Israel. The two-time WSOP winner started the day seventh in chips and soon took the chip lead. The Israeli poker pro lost a large number of stacks when his pocket jacks ran into pocket kings of Godzdaker. After a few hands, Margolin left the table in seventh place for $23,000.

Eleftherios Sinnos was the next victim of elimination as his stacks reduced throughout the day. Sinnos moved all in with pair of eights but were dominated by Selahddin Bedir’s pocket sevens. The Cypriot received $28,000 for his sixth place showing. Fifth place favored Frederick Anastasiades, who began the day as the second chip leader. Anastasiades lost to Ben Hershkovich when he moved all in with pocket fours. The Cyprus native was called in two spots, and Hershkovich won the pot after turning over pocket nines. Anastasiades got $35,000 for his fifth position.

Ben Hershkovich was the next player to fall when his ace-queen ran into pocket jacks of Godzdanker. Hershkovich took home $46,000 for his fourth-place finish. Selahaddin Bedir entered the day as chip leader and remained at the top for most of the day but lost some big pots later in the game. The Turkish player left the table in third place when his ace-queen was dominated by the ace-king of Godzdanker. Bedir received $63,000 for his third place.

 

The Heads-Up Play

The heads-up play continued for almost half an hour. Godzdanker moved all in with king-nine, and Isaia called with ace-jack. The Belarussian pro sealed the pot and title after hitting a king on the flop. Isaia earned $94,000 for his runner-up finish.
